Buying a Treadmill For Sale

If you're considering buying a treadmill best for your home, there are many aspects to take into consideration. First, you must determine your fitness goals. This will help you decide what features are essential to your goals.

You'll also have to think about the motor's and belt size. The motor should range between 2.5 and 3.0 continuous horsepowers (CHP).

Treadmills are a great method to exercise

A treadmill added to your workout routine is an excellent option to keep active and maintain your health. Treadmills offer a low-impact workout and are easy to operate. They are safer than walking in uneven terrain. In addition to helping you shed weight, treadmills help build core and leg muscles. Regular running on the treadmill can improve coordination and balance. Additionally, it can reduce the risk of heart disease and lower blood pressure. It can also improve overall mood.

Running on a treadmill could burn as many calories as a leisurely stroll on a smooth surface. You'll burn more calories by increasing the speed you run. The incline feature of a treadmill will also burn more calories than a flat surface. A treadmill is relatively affordable. There are a variety of models on the market, each with different features. However, you should be aware of your fitness goals prior to making a decision.

When deciding on the treadmill you want to purchase, consider its dimensions and the space needed to store it when it is not being used. Examine the capacity of the user and make sure it's not overloaded. Overloading the machine could damage it and invalidate its warranty.

A treadmill is a great option for those who have limited mobility. All abilities and ages can use it. It can also be useful for those suffering from back or knee problems. They can also assist people who are recovering from injury or illness. Treadmills are suitable for indoor use and are also portable, meaning they can be moved anywhere.

Many treadmills come with speakers and fans to keep you cool during your exercise. They also have handrails for safety as well as padded handles on the sides to ensure that you are stable on the belt. They also have built-in speed and incline adjustments for different workout intensity levels.

Treadmills allow you to move your body at any time, regardless of conditions. You can also utilize a treadmill to track your progress and setting workout goals. Treadmills are also cheaper than gym memberships. Depending on your requirements, you can find treadmills with advanced features like advanced touchscreens and interactive workout apps.

They aren't a huge amount of space

A treadmill is a great option to exercise without having to leave the comfort of your home. They are ideal for running, walking, or recovering from an injury. They are also a convenient and easy method to maintain a healthy lifestyle way of life. They come in a variety of sizes and models. Some are compact and foldable, while others are larger.

The most effective treadmills for runners will have a sturdy frame capable of handling high-intensity workouts. The top treadmills will feature advanced technology like QuickDial controls, which let you change the speed with a single swipe of your hand. Some models come with a built-in monitor to track your heart rate and advanced Bluetooth features that will keep you motivated. They are designed to be as quiet as possible so that you can run and walk without any disturbance to anyone.

The length and width are also important to take into consideration before purchasing a treadmill. For instance, those with short legs may need belts that are shorter than those with larger legs. Some models offer various belts like two-ply, orthopedic and one-ply. Two-ply belts are thicker and more flexible, which makes them ideal for those who intend to run on treadmills.

If you're looking for a treadmill to buy or you're just beginning your exercise routine, you must choose a treadmill that is suitable for your needs and budget. It's important to purchase an exercise machine that comes that comes with a guarantee, as it will safeguard you from any damage or defects that might occur during use.

You can save money on a treadmill if you purchase an older model. Some used treadmills can be in good condition and provide the same performance as new ones. However, it is important to be aware of the risks that comes with purchasing a used machine and be sure to check its reliability prior to making a purchase.

Many treadmill manufacturers offer warranties in order to encourage customers to buy their treadmills. The warranties typically last between three to seven years and include both the motor and frame. Some companies even provide lifetime warranty on parts and labor.

Easy to assemble

A treadmill is an ideal investment that will save you money in the long run by removing the necessity of an gym membership. You can also exercise at your home. This will allow you to keep up your workout routine even in winter. However the initial purchase could be expensive and intimidating particularly if you're sure how to assemble it. Don't be worried. Most treadmills are easy to assemble. You'll need only the right tools and enough space to set up your treadmill. To get started, remove all protective materials from the box and carefully open it. Then, inspect the contents to make sure that all the necessary components are in place. Included are the frame, console and handlebars as well as the treadmill belt. If there is anything missing you need to contact the manufacturer to ensure it's shipped correctly.

When assembling your treadmill, begin by reading the instruction manual for the model you purchased. The manual will give you specific instructions on how to put the treadmill together. Next, you should lay out all the parts and familiarize with them. This will make it easier to follow the instructions and determine the appropriate attachment points. After the handlebars and console have been connected and shake them gently to check their stability. If they wobble, tighten the screws to fix them.

Install the treadmill belt after the handlebars and console have been attached. Before doing so, consult the manual once more to ensure that you've followed all the proper procedures for installation. Be sure to adhere to important safety precautions and maintenance guidelines. This includes warming up and cooling down before and after workouts, and using safety features (e.g. emergency stop button), as well as incorporating rest days into the routine of your workout.

Assembly of a treadmill can be a simple job that can take anywhere from 45 minutes to one hour, depending on the model. You can follow the directions provided in the manual to build it yourself or hire a professional to complete the task for you. It is crucial to have enough space to accommodate the treadmill. You can also employ a friend to assist you in moving it, particularly when the treadmill weighs more than 300 pounds.

They're affordable

Many people think that a treadmill is an expensive investment. But it's not as you believe. This equipment can be purchased at a reasonable cost and used in a home or commercial space. You can choose between a variety options, including folding treadmills that require less space than conventional treadmills.

When choosing a treadmill, be sure to take into consideration your budget and space requirements. You should also select the deck size that is the most appropriate for your requirements. The size of the deck determines how comfortable you'll be when exercising. A shorter deck is more comfortable for walking or jogging. Longer decks are ideal for running. Some treadmills come with a cushioned surface that reduces impact on the joints.

The suspension of the deck is another aspect to take into consideration. You can pick from a variety suspensions including one-ply belts and two-ply belts and orthopedic ones. One-ply belts are designed to provide standard cushioning and are more durable than two-ply belts. One-ply belts are also more quiet than two-ply belts. Runners need a deck with a firmer feel, which can be achieved by choosing two-ply or an orthopedic belt.

It is also worth considering the console's display option. LED displays are more durable and allow you to see in any circumstance. LCD screens are cheaper and more basic. Some treadmills have touch screens that are more user-friendly and provide a wider range of options for programming.
